Can I customize the itinerary?
Yes, the tour is private and tailored to your interests. Your guide contacts you beforehand to discuss your preferences and adjust the route accordingly.
What is included in the price?
The price covers a private walking tour, customization, hotel pickup if your accommodation is in Palma, and assistance in booking attraction tickets if needed.
Are meals or drinks included?
No, food and drinks are not included, but your guide may recommend local spots for tasting Mallorca’s cuisine.
Can I join the tour if I am not staying at a hotel?
Yes, you can meet your guide at a centrally located point in Palma if your hotel isn’t nearby.
Is the tour accessible for travelers with mobility issues?
The tour is wheelchair accessible, making it suitable for guests with mobility needs.
What languages are guides available in?
Guides speak English, French, German, Italian, and Spanish.
